Description
Patinated Bronze Figure of Pan, 19th c., after the Antique, on a red marble base, H.- 19 3/4 in., W.- 9 7/8 in., D.- 5 7/8 in.
Condition
As found. A crack is noted through the figure’s supporting ankle, with small corresponding losses. Crack has been repaired, but figure is still slightly loose. A small crack is observed in the flute. Figure is observed with a nice patina. A lively example.
